Stalybridge Station is well-equipped with fac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ly reduced hours on Sundays. For those purchasing tickets online, ticket machines are readily available for collection, and smartcards can also be issued here, though validators are not. With step-free access throughout, heated waiting rooms on platforms 1, 3, and 4, and accessible toilets, the station ensures a comfortable experience for all passengers.
The station's commitment to accessibility is evident not only in the architectural design but also in its customer support services. Station staff are on hand to assist from early morning until late evening, ensuring help is always available when needed. Additionally, for those requiring special assistance, boarding ramps and other facilities are readily accessible.
For cyclists, Stalybridge Station has embraced environmentally-friendly travel by providing 32 bicycle storage spaces, including sheltered and CCTV-monitored areas. Car parking is offered with 12 spaces available, three of which are designated as accessible, free of charge, and open 24 hours every day. No journey starts or ends at Stalybridge Station without convenient onward travel options. The station is connected to a variety of local transport networks. For those in need of a taxi, you'll find the nearest taxi rank on Rassbottom Street. If buses are your preferred mode, Bus Stop E on Market Street serves as the rail replacement service pick-up point, making it easy to switch travel modes efficiently.

For those purchasing tickets at Bloxwich North, it's important to note that there isn't a ticket office. However, convenient ticket machines are available where you can collect prepaid tickets without hassle. Accessibility features are somewhat limited. There is step-free access, which includes longer ramps. The station lacks some amenities, such as waiting rooms and toilets, which might be something to keep in mind for longer waits. Despite these limitations, the station does feature CCTV to enhance security and ensure passenger safety.
Transport links to and from Bloxwich North are adequate for most commuters. For instance, the station provides a rail replacement service operating from Cresswell Crescent, near the junction with Tintern Crescent. If you prefer taxis, numbers for local taxi services are conveniently available, making it easy to book a ride to your next destination. Additionally, there are printable formats of bus journey information provided, ensuring you have all you need for your onward journey.
